Choosing the right air conditioning system for your truck is essential for maintaining comfort and efficiency, especially if you're frequently on the road. With various options available, it’s important to understand key factors to ensure you select the most suitable system for your needs.

First, consider the size and capacity of the air conditioning unit. Truck cabins come in different sizes, and a system that works well in one truck may not be sufficient for another. Ensure that the air conditioning unit has the right cooling capacity to effectively cool your truck’s interior. Look for units with adjustable settings so you can customize the cooling depending on the weather conditions.

Another important factor is energy efficiency. A truck air conditioning system that is energy-efficient can help reduce fuel consumption. Some modern air conditioning units are designed to minimize the strain on the engine, using less power while still delivering cool air. Check for units with high Energy Efficiency Ratios (EER) to ensure you’re making a choice that doesn’t negatively impact fuel economy.

Durability is also critical. A truck air conditioning system needs to withstand long hours of operation, extreme weather conditions, and vibrations from the road. Look for a well-constructed system made from durable materials that are built to last.

Consider the type of system you need as well. There are various types, such as conventional air conditioning and more advanced climate control systems that offer additional features like heating and air filtration. Choose the one that aligns with your comfort and budget requirements.
